The Oriental Shorthair and American Wirehair are both friendly and sociable breeds, making them great companions for families and first-time owners. While they share similar lifespans and weight ranges, their energy levels and playfulness differ. The Oriental Shorthair is more energetic and playful, which may appeal to active households, while the American Wirehair has a slightly lower energy level, making it suitable for more relaxed environments. Both breeds are apartment-friendly and get along well with children, but their grooming and exercise needs vary slightly. Understanding these differences can help potential owners choose the breed that best fits their lifestyle.
